Liverpool could face major issues regarding the availability of their Brazilian stars in March due to newly imposed travel restrictions.
Elite football has been allowed to continue amid the national lockdown, but they must abide by certain protocols. Reds goalkeeper Alisson as well as team-mates Fabinho and Roberto Firmino are regulars for Brazil.
National coach Tite is expected to call on them for a World Cup qualifying game with Argentina on March 30. But that could affect their availability for Liverpool with the UK Government announcing that residents now returning from Covid-19 hotspots - such as South America, Portugal and South Africa - will now need to undergo a 10-day hotel quarantine upon their arrival.
